Opinion

PER CURIAM.

The petition for review of Beattie v. State, 595 So.2d 249 (Fla. 2d DCA 1992), is granted, but the filing of briefs on the merits and oral argument are dispensed with. We quash Beattie and remand for reconsideration in [113]*113light of Munoz v. State, 629 So.2d 90 (Fla.1993).

It is so ordered.

BARKETT, C.J., and OVERTON, McDonald, shaw, grimes, kogan and HARDING, JJ., concur.
